Code 4-3-6
Condition
The rear HO2S constantly monitors the front HO2S and its short term fuel trim so that it matches the exhaust gas oxygen content. If the short term fuel trim differs, the rear HO2S makes fine adjustments to it. When this adjustment is excessive, the ECM interprets this as a fault with the front HO2S and DTC 4–3–6 is set.
Substitute value
Fuel trim shut off.
Possible source
-Uneven compression.
-Air leakage in the intake system.
-Air leakage in the exhaust system.
-Defective rear HO2S.
-Defective front HO2S.
Fault symptom[s]
May result in poorer performance.
